Cragg’s undulating, potent sculptures exude a plasticity that affirms his open-minded approach to his materials
German sculptor Tony Cragg (born 1949) never alters his creative process: from drawing to choosing materials, experimenting with technique, selecting colors, working with the material and learning from its reactions. Arranged according to stylistic and formal criteria, the works in this monograph reveal a coherence and organicity intrinsic to Cragg’s entire oeuvre.

Sergio Risaliti, art historian and critic, journalist and curator of exhibitions and events, is the Director of the Museo Novecento in Florence.
Stéphane Verger is former Director of Museo Nazionale Romano, Terme di Diocleziano in Rome.
Jon Wood is a writer and curator, specialising in modern and contemporary sculpture.
This volume is a tribute to sculpture, that magnificent obsession that has accompanied Tony Cragg (Liverpool, 1949) since his beginnings.
Arranged according to stylistic and formal criteria, the works reveal a coherence and organicity intrinsic to Cragg's entire oeuvre, showing an expressive language meticulously constructed over the years based on the idea that the creative process is also a path of discovery. The artist always proceeds in the same way - from drawing to choosing materials, experimenting with technique, selecting colour - working with the material and learning from it and its reactions. In this way, the work only unfolds step by step in its making, revealing the infinite possibilities of form.
Published on the occasion of exhibition in Rome, the monograph is conceived as a tool to present not only the works, but also the creative process of the artist who has contributed to a renewal of plastic language thanks to the introduction of new materials and new techniques, among the most experimental and innovative of our time.
